Weekend Diplomacy: A Narrow Window for Breakthrough
New developments from Washington indicate a pivotal diplomatic engagement is on the horizon. The US President recently suggested that formal talks between American and Iranian delegations are likely to commence this weekend. Expressing a notably optimistic tone, the White House leader even floated the prospect that a mutual understanding could be reached within a matter of days, potentially leading to a landmark agreement.
Central Disputes and Possible Terms
While the dialogue appears to be gaining momentum, informed sources highlight that several longstanding points of contention remain central to the negotiations. The future of Iran's nuclear program is a primary focus, particularly regarding the duration of any suspension on uranium enrichment activities and the disposition of existing stockpiles. In a corresponding move, Washington is reportedly considering an economic incentive: the potential unfreezing of billions in Iranian overseas assets, in exchange for concrete commitments from Tehran concerning its stock of nuclear material.
Furthermore, regional security has been woven into the fabric of these discussions. The US President specifically noted that any final accord should contribute to enhancing the security landscape for a key ally and implicitly called for a de-escalation of military activities in adjacent areas.
Sanctions and Sea Lanes: Policy Stance During Talks
It is noteworthy that alongside his hopeful predictions, the American leader established a clear boundary. He emphasized that the current maritime economic restrictions targeting Iran would remain firmly in place until a final written agreement is signed and enacted. However, he added a conciliatory note, expressing a desire for one of the world's most critical oil shipping passages to remain open to global traffic.
As of now, Iranian officials have not issued a formal response to the latest American statements. International observers are watching closely to see if the weekend discussions can yield a substantive breakthrough in this prolonged stalemate.
